#654 7 years ago

Thanks for sharing that, things I learned about the pro while watching this:

- art package is stunning, maybe one of the best ever
- outlanes seem to be more brutal than the flipper gap (so the gap is a non-issue)
- more stop and go than I thought both in gameplay and DMD animations (big factor for me)
- sound package is amazing
- mono dots are a missed opportunity
- prefer the old school slings from what I've seen

edit: slimer toy is also nothing special to me, not sure why

In short, staying with my Hobbit pre-order as it ticks more of what I'm looking for in a home pin.
